We are engaged in research into the optical properties of artificially created material systems. Modern nanotechnology opens up the possibility to specifically manipulate the arrangement and structure of natural materials down to the range of a few nanometers. Among other things, this scope for design makes it possible to adjust the optical material properties directly and in a targeted manner. In this way, new possibilities arise for the realization of optical elements and special holographic applications in the field of nano- and micro-optics.
